Due to open this weekend, and before Sheffield’s Tramlines Festival, the Indie Go bar will be a venue for bands to play, as well as a bar, selling beers including locally brewed ales.
The Star had a preview of the inside of the building on Eldon Street – and this gallery of pictures show what customers can expect when they visit the new bar for the first time.
